edgy

US /ˈedʒ.i/
UK /ˈedʒ.i/
"edgy" picture

形容词

1.

紧张的, 不安的, 易怒的

tense, nervous, or irritable

示例:
He's been feeling a bit edgy lately due to work stress.
他最近因为工作压力有点紧张
The crowd became edgy as they waited for the announcement.
人群在等待宣布时变得焦躁不安
2.

前卫的, 尖端的, 新潮的

at the forefront of a trend; experimental or avant-garde

示例:
Her new album has a really edgy sound, blending jazz with electronic music.
她的新专辑有一种非常前卫的声音,融合了爵士乐和电子音乐。
The fashion designer is known for her edgy and unconventional creations.
这位时装设计师以其前卫和非传统的创作而闻名。
